The TMSA was founded in 1966 to promote, present and preserve the traditional music and song of Scotland. Encouraging both widespread participation as well as individual artistic excellence, it operates at a grassroots level through a network of local branches promoting broad engagement through 40-50 festivals, concerts, workshops & other events each year, often in partnership with other organisations. The National Office (in Edinburgh) runs Scotland wide projects such as: • The annual TMSA Event Calendar listing many of the traditional music festivals, events & ongoing activity taking place each year, distributed in print and digital versions with further events and activity highlighted on the TMSA website and social media channels. • the TMSA Young Trad Tour – involving the finalists & winners from the BBC Radio Scotland Young Traditional Musician of the Year Award • Sessions Programme eg ‘Grow Your Own Music Session’ aimed at supporting young people to develop local sessions.

Beneficiaries: 'Other defined groups','No specific group, or for the benefit of the community','Other charities or voluntary bodies'

Objectives: The presentation of, and furtherance of interest in, Scottish traditional music and song, and especially to promote a revival within the extant tradition-bearing communities. Through organising, or assisting in organising, festivals, concerts, ceilidhs and other events which can provide a platform for traditional musicians and singers. encouraging the collection of traditional music and song, and publication in printed and recorded form. working to promote awareness of Scotland's culture in traditional music and song through the media, educational and other channels.
